I used PocketDivXEncoder 0.3.60 to re-encode the below video.
It plays fine on my windows PC and mediaplayer classic 6.4.8.2
When I try to play it back on my C3100, Kino2 just skips the file.
If I try to play it again in Kino2, my 'Z' locks up to a white screen with one thin vertical line at 1/3rd from left side.
I have to remove the battery cover and reset my 'Z'
I used settings recommended here on the forums, using PocketDivXEncoder.
I used Palm Tungston settings.
(I couldn't figure out how to crop the video to the recommended size)
I attached the output video here in a zip file.
I haven't had any luck re-encoding video for my Z, since I first bought it.
None of my videos are DVD, they are all unusual formats/settings videos
This video was made with a capture program, which captures live video from games.
